Northern Ireland’s Bushmills Distillery is one of the great icons of Irish whiskey production, and this sinfully indulgent expression, bottled by the Scotch Malt Whiskey Society, is a glowing example of the distillery’s may distinguished masterpieces.
Aged over 15 years in first-fill ex-Bourbon barrels, the Sinful Indulgence expression of the Bushmills 2002 SMWS series is highly regarded by Bushmills whiskey fans, both veteran and novice, for its complex flavour and aroma. Suggestions of honey, ginger biscuit and red berries are an exquisite treat on the nose, followed up by a soft tang of orange zest and nectarine on the palate. Mixing with a little water will accentuate the fruity elements and draw out their underlying sweetness.
